I have an intermittent problem. Sometimes, my car does not start. The ignition comes on and everything lights up, but when turned to START I get one loud click and nothing else. I've tried sliding the shifter through the gears in case it is the neutral safety switch, but there's no consistent result by doing this. Also, my understanding is if that switch is bad, the starter will not engage at all. From what I have read in my Haynes manual, it sounds like I'm getting the rod of the starter engaging but not spinning. This sound right? Can Auto-Zone test for this?
Is this the starter or the solenoid? I haven't been stranded anywhere YET but I'm worried its going to completely crap out on me when I'm not at the house
